WGA seeks input in support of Utah Governor Spencer Cox’s FY26 Chair initiative

The Western Governors’ Association (WGA) represents the Governors of the 22 westernmost states and territories.  WGA is an instrument of the Governors for bipartisan policy development, information exchange, and collective action on issues of critical importance to the West. 

The 2026 WGA Chair initiative of Utah Governor Spencer Cox will focus on examining challenges and opportunities for expanding production, transmission, and storage options across the energy spectrum to unlock more reliable, secure, and affordable energy to meet growing demand and achieve energy abundance across the West. 

This survey is intended to help WGA design the initiative by identifying: (1) priority issues for gubernatorial leadership, including regulatory, technical, economic, and market opportunities for states to support energy abundance efforts; (2) best practices for developing energy resources and infrastructure in the West; (3) federal policy issues for potential WGA advocacy and; (4) individuals or organizations interested in participating in this initiative, including workshops and webinars.

Utah Governor Spencer Cox named WGA Chair, unveils Chair initiative focused on energy abundance

At WGA’s Annual Meeting this afternoon, New Mexico Governor Michelle Lujan Grisham officially passed the WGA Chair’s gavel to Utah Governor Spencer Cox. 

Governor Cox will assume the role of WGA Chair for the next year, with Hawaii Governor Josh Green elected to serve as Vice Chair.  

Upon receiving the gavel from Governor Lujan Grisham, Governor Cox announced that his year-long Chair’s initiative will focus on ways to meet the growing demand for energy in the West. 

Titled, Energy Superabundance: Unlocking Prosperity in the West, Governor Cox’s initiative will examine challenges and opportunities for expanding production, modernizing transmission, and supporting advanced generation technologies, with the objective to build the backbone of a more reliable, affordable, and secure grid. 

“Governor Lujan Grisham has been a tremendous Chair, showing real leadership in uniting us around addressing the housing crisis,” said Governor Cox. “Our new focus on energy is bold—and urgently needed. It’s been nearly 50 years since we’ve had this kind of moment: rising demand, available capital, and the political will to build. And that’s exactly what we intend to do.”
